What is Pdcch order send by enb to ue?

+4 votes
1,721 views

What is Pdcch order? Why/when does eNB send Pdcch order to ue and which DCI format use to send the Pdcch order.

PDCCH order is used for the non-contention based random access procedure. It is sent by eNodeb to UE.
As part of carrier aggregation, UE does random access towards the secondary cells and it is only done by using the PDCCH order.

If UE receives PDCCH order masked with UE's C-RNTI and for a specific serving cell, UE initiates random access procedure towards that serving cell.

DCI format 1A is used by eNodeB to convey PDCCH order to UE.

Hi,

PDCCH order is to trigger contention free RACH form UE. Main reason to trigger PDCCH order is to make UL synch of UE, If UE's UL synch is not aligned then ENB will trigger this.
